Upgrade Kiptiroko Poly to unlock youth potential, Bungoma leaders urged

Denis Cherenje calls for the upgrade of Kiptiroko Polytechnic during a forum in Mt Elgon Subcounty.

A youth empowerment leader in Bungoma County is calling for a comprehensive overhaul of Kiptiroko Polytechnic in Mt Elgon Sub-County to equip students with market-driven skills. The proposed upgrades include introducing courses in Early Childhood Education (ECDE), Food and Beverages, and Business, which are in high demand.

Speaking at a local forum, the leader, Cherenje, emphasised that the institution has the potential to become a hub for employable skills, especially with partners abroad looking to recruit skilled youth. “The polytechnic should be upgraded soonest to benefit our learners,” Cherenje urged, adding that the current situation forces youth to seek opportunities elsewhere due to limited course options.

Cherenje highlighted that the proposed courses would not only cater to local needs but also position the youth for international opportunities. “We have partners abroad looking for skilled individuals, and our youth can tap into these opportunities if they acquire the right skills,” he said.

Furthermore, Cherenje stressed the need for Kiptiroko Polytechnic to become an examination centre, boosting confidence among students and stakeholders. He also emphasised the importance of public participation in matters affecting Mt Elgon residents, ensuring they are informed and involved in decision-making processes.

The youth leader also called on local leaders to support boda boda operators by facilitating access to driving schools and NTSA licenses, enhancing their employability and safety on the roads.

Additionally, Cherenje advocated for full scholarships for bright students from humble backgrounds, enabling them to pursue their dreams without financial constraints. He emphasised that education is a key driver of economic growth and urged stakeholders to prioritise the upgrade of Kiptiroko Polytechnic.

To drive this agenda forward, Cherenje announced plans to organise a forum with youth and education stakeholders to discuss the need for youth empowerment in the region. “I’ll personally organise a forum to bring together stakeholders and discuss ways to empower our youth,” he said.

The push for Kiptiroko Polytechnic’s upgrade aims to transform the institution into a catalyst for youth empowerment and economic growth in the region, providing opportunities for the youth to acquire skills, secure employment, and contribute to the country’s development.
